app/views/main.scala.html (25 lines of code) (raw):

@* * This template is called from the `index` template. This template * handles the rendering of the page header and body tags. It takes * two arguments, a `String` for the title of the page and an `Html` * object to insert into the body of the page. *@ @(title: String)(content: Html) <!DOCTYPE html> <html lang="en"> <head> @* Here's where we render the page title `String`. *@ <title>@title</title> <meta charset="utf-8"> <meta name="viewport" content="width=device-width, initial-scale=1, shrink-to-fit=no"> <link rel="shortcut icon" type="image/png" href="@routes.Assets.versioned("images/favicon.png")"> <link rel="stylesheet" href="@routes.Assets.versioned("stylesheets/bootstrap.min.css")"> <link rel="stylesheet" media="screen" href="@routes.Assets.versioned("stylesheets/main.css")"> </head> <body class="text-center"> @* And here's where we render the `Html` object containing * the page content. *@ @content <script src="@routes.Assets.versioned("javascripts/main.js")" type="text/javascript"></script> </body> </html>
